Idaho Treatment Courts are dedicated to diverting non-violent, substance abusing offenders from prison and jail into treatment through increased direct supervision, coordinating public resources, and expediting case processing. The goals of Treatment Courts are to reduce the overcrowding of jails and prisons, to reduce alcohol and drug abuse and dependency among criminal and juvenile offenders, to hold offenders accountable, to reduce recidivism, and to promote effective interaction and use of resources among the courts, justice system personnel and community agencies.
